  1. Price for equality at Network Rail is £25 million

    14 May 2012

    Network Rail is facing the largest ever equal pay claim in the rail industry which could end up costing it an extra £25 million.

  2. ORR inquiry into delay pay-outs by rail firms

    10 May 2012

    Rail regulators are to launch an inquiry into excessive profiteering by rail firms after allegations that they have pocketed tens of millions of pounds due to passengers for delayed and cancelled trains.

  5. Train Companies Get Away With Millions In Delay Payouts

    30 April 2012

    Train companies are pocketing tens of millions of pounds for delays while leaving passengers empty handed, a leading rail union revealed today.

  7. Rail firms have no idea just how bad overcrowding is

    10 April 2012

    Rail companies have no idea just how overcrowded their "cattle truck" commuter trains are, a leading rail union disclosed today.
